Feature Comparison

Feature Ecovacs Deebot X2 Omni Roborock Q Revo MaxV
Suction Power 8,000 Pa 7,000 Pa
Navigation Lidar + AI Lidar + Reactive AI
Mopping Yes Yes
Self-Empty Yes Yes
Self-Wash Mop Yes Yes
Obstacle Avoidance Very Good Very Good
Battery Life ~160 min ~180 min
Noise Level Moderate Low
App Control Very Good Excellent
Mapping Multi-floor Multi-floor

Ecovacs Deebot X2 Omni

Pros

  • Square design improves corner and edge cleaning
  • Dual rotating mops for thorough mopping
  • Strong suction and obstacle avoidance
  • YIKO 2.0 voice control built-in
  • Compact base for smaller spaces
  • Good app with scheduling

Cons

  • Square shape can get stuck in tight spots
  • Voice features require Ecovacs account
  • Mop drying is passive, not heated

Roborock Q Revo MaxV

Pros

  • Reactive obstacle avoidance (MaxV)
  • Strong suction and rotating mops
  • Auto mop lift for carpets
  • Self-emptying and mop washing
  • Good value vs S8 MaxV Ultra
  • Reliable Roborock app

Cons

  • No heated mop drying
  • Smaller water tanks than S8
  • Suction below S8 MaxV

Our Verdict

Ecovacs Deebot X2 Omni

The Deebot X2 Omni is ideal if you care about corners and edges. The square design and dual mops deliver where round robots fall short. Consider it if voice control and compact footprint matter.

Roborock Q Revo MaxV

The Q Revo MaxV is the best mid-range 3-in-1 with obstacle avoidance. It sits between the Eufy X10 and the S8 MaxV—choose it if you want Roborock quality and reactive AI without the flagship price.
